The total weight of 6 pieces of butter and a bag of sugar is 3.8lb

If the weight of the bag of sugar is 1.4lb what is the weight of each piece of butter

First, we subtract the weight of the bag of sugar from the total weight. This gives us: 2.4lb

Then, because we know there are 6 pieces of butter, we divide 2.4 by 6.

We end up with .4, which means each piece of butter weights .4lbs (or 2/5 of a pound).
